
Diamond Pirates Take Game Three Against USF
April 06, 2003 | Baseball
TAMPA (April 6, 2003) ? Ryan Norwood and Mark Minicozzi combined for six hits to lead East Carolina over South Florida 5-2 Sunday afternoon at Red McEwen Field.
The Pirates (21-11-1, 8-4 Conference USA) took two of three games in the weekend series.
Minicozzi's single up the middle in the third inning gave ECU a 2-1 lead. The third baseman then singled with one out in the fifth. He scored when Mike DeJesus tripled off the right-field fence. A Ben Sanderson double scored DeJesus and the Pirates led 4-1.
Norwood hit a solo home run, his eighth of the season, down the left-field line in the eighth.
USF (20-12, 5-5) could manage just single runs in the first and fifth innings.
Mike Cunningham, who was 10-of-15 in the series, doubled down the right-field line to lead off the first and scored when Myron Leslie singled into center field. USF cut its deficit to 4-2 in the fifth when Bryan
Hierlmeier homered to left-center field. It was the sophomore right fielder's fourth of the year.
The Bull offense generated two hits ? a single from Allen Shirley in the eighth and a Cunningham bloop single in the ningth ? the rest of the way.
Travis Rios (5-1) absorbed his first loss. He was touched for four runs (all earned) on eight hits in five innings. He struck out three while walking four.
The winner was Pirate starter Will Brinson (2-1). He scattered seven hits over 6 2/3 innings and allowed both USF runs. Brinson struck out a pair and walked three.
